RTP Transparency: The Boxing Match Analogy

Let’s talk about risk. Playing online pokies is a lot like a boxing match. You have two fighters: you and the house edge. The RTP (Return to Player) percentage is like the referee—it tells you how fair the fight is. A high RTP means you’re in the same weight class as the house. A low RTP means you’re fighting a heavyweight with one hand tied behind your back.

Now, here’s the critical issue. Some casinos are shady about their RTPs. They might advertise a game with a 97% RTP, but then they use a “low-volatility” version that actually pays out less. Or they just don’t publish the numbers at all. That’s a red flag for me.

SpinRollz, from what I can gather, does publish its RTPs for most games. You can find them in the game info panel. But—and this is a big but—I couldn’t verify if they lower the RTP for specific pokies compared to the standard version. This is a known trick in the industry. Some casinos negotiate a lower RTP with the game provider to increase their own margins. It’s like a boxer secretly putting lead in his gloves. You won’t know until you’re on the canvas.

I tried to dig into this. I compared the RTP of a popular pokie on SpinRollz against the same game on a well-known established brand like LeoVegas. The numbers matched for the ones I checked (around 96.5% for most). But I didn’t check every single game. There are dozens of variations out there, and I don’t have the time to audit every single one. My gut feeling? They seem honest enough, but don’t blindly trust any casino. Always check the RTP yourself before you spin.

Payment Methods for Aussie Players

Getting your money in and out is the most important part of any casino experience. SpinRollz offers a few options that work for Aussies. You can use credit/debit cards (Visa, Mastercard), some e-wallets (like Skrill and Neteller), and even cryptocurrency (Bitcoin, Ethereum). The crypto option is handy if you want faster withdrawals and more privacy.

But here’s the catch: withdrawal times vary. E-wallets are usually the fastest (within 24 hours). Card withdrawals can take 3-5 business days. Crypto is usually within a few hours. I tested a withdrawal of $100 AUD via Bitcoin. It took about 4 hours to hit my wallet. That’s reasonable.
